How pickup works in the arrivals hall

Here is what you can count on, step by step. After booking, you receive the driver’s telephone number. You will also get clear instructions for the pre-arranged meeting point.

When you arrive, your driver waits in the arrivals hall holding a sign with your name. That sounds basic, but in real life it cuts through the chaos fast. Airports get crowded, signage gets confusing, and you end up spending energy you do not need to spend.

A smart detail is the flight monitoring. Your driver tracks your flight, so even if your plane runs late, you are not left wondering whether you missed someone. The other side of that policy is the waiting window: the waiting time at the airport is 1 hour after actual landing time. So yes, they build time in, and yes, that means you should not assume immediate departure the second your wheels stop rolling.

If you land early, you might still have a bit of flexibility. If you land late, your driver is still accounting for it.

FAQ

Where does the transfer start and end?

The pickup starts at Punta Raisi Airport (Palermo), Sicily. The drop-off is in Cefalù (90015, PA), Italy at the address you requested.

How will I find the driver at Palermo airport?

After booking, you receive the driver’s telephone number. The driver waits in the arrivals hall with a sign showing your name.

Do they handle flight delays?

Yes. Your flight is monitored to help guarantee the driver’s presence, and the waiting time at the airport is 1 hour after actual landing time.

Is this a private transfer?

Yes. It is a private tour/activity, and only your group participates.

How many people can ride in the group?

The price is listed per group for up to 8 people.

What is included during the journey?

The driver helps with luggage, and you have free Wi-Fi, water, and towels available for the full duration of the trip.

How do I use the ticket?

This experience includes a mobile ticket, and you receive confirmation at the time of booking.

Can I cancel for a full refund?

Yes. You can cancel for a full refund if you cancel at least 24 hours before the experience’s start time.
